when I'm late
cyhydded hir poem: when I'm late and I can't yet tell you how I feel
Rated:
E
by
This item requires reviews with ratings.
thirty minutes late
trains force me to wait
for moments to state
how I've missed you!
will hope be ornate
filled with joyous traits
and will time elate
as kisses do?

in your arms I rush
your welcome cheeks blush
whispering won't hush
our pledge of love
like songs of a thrush
or verse from a brush
describing my crush
for you, sweet dove


when I’m late
[2007.22.12...c]
Inspired by the cyhydded hir form
for the Stretch Your Style forum
